Job Duties
- Prepare and serve all food items using high quality ingredients and appropriate garnishes
- Use recipes and correct portion sizes to provide a consistent product while controlling costs
- Record and monitor food temperatures during storage, preparation, cooking, and serving
- Label, date, and properly store all foods
- Monitor and record temperatures of all kitchen refrigerators and freezers daily
- Control overproduction and waste of all food items
- Comply with all state and local rules and regulations for a clean, safe, and sanitary kitchen
- Responsible for washing and sanitizing food service equipment
- Responsible for general cleaning of cook's area, freezers, refrigerators, and storage areas
- Follow established safety procedures while operating kitchen equipment
- Responsible for storage of items received from vendors
- Check inventory of needed supplies daily to ensure proper stock levels for the preparation of menu items
- Mop and clean kitchen as needed
- Removes garbage to dumpster as needed
- Reports equipment and safety issues to the Food Service Director
- Work as a team member to maintain a pleasant, effective work environment
- Perform other duties as assigned
